In the last few weeks I visited the Rare Books Fair held at the Chelsea Old Town Hall, and while in Chelsea I went to see one of my favourite bookstore in London called John Sandoe Books Ltd where I bought a few books including a great collection of essays by Andre Aciman called Homo Irrealis. I highly recommend you a visit to this wonderful bookstore – there are plethora of bookish treasures you can find there.

I included all these little adventures of mine in this short video. I hope this recording will show you a slice of London a little bit especially if you live far away and might not have the chance to visit this city.

I also went to visit the West Highgate Cemetery, one of my favourite places to visit in autumn. A few years back I posted about my visit to this unique cemetery where I included many pictures – you can find this post here. I always find visits to the old gothic cemeteries extremely calming and comforting.

On my way back home I went to see the Christmas Tree made of books which is on display at St Pancras International station.
